This book proposes a developmental theory of interpersonal competence that cites the family as the setting within which functional and psychopathological personality patterns are formed and nutured. The model views functional personal development, dysfunctional modes of adjustment, and criminality as all linked and emerging from experiences in the family milieu. Preventative and therapeutic implications of this theory are also addressed.
